The real issue doesn't lie with the company itself. In fact, Trump's policies previously benefited local glove manufacturers. The main challenge now stems from government policies—namely, the removal of gas, water, electricity subsidies, the increase in minimum wage to RM1,700 by 2025, and the mandatory EPF contributions. These measures are driving up local glove production costs, making them less competitive compared to China. Given the rising public discontent, I anticipate a regime change in the near future.
